nightshadengale
I've many ideas about the sequel, including some that favor more the classic "exploration" part of RPG, since is one of the main complaint I got for the games (I got very few complaints in general, but this is one). I had the idea of using a isometric view like Puzzle Quest 2, where you could see the town and click on some zones/characters to interact (so not a full iso map with pathfinding, it would still be quite simple to code but require lot of art).

As always it comes up to the question: better to invest more in the game, making people wait one year more, or it wouldn't be worth it? :mrgreen: considering how eager people seems to be, perhaps is better if I save those "experiments" to other minor/secondary RPGs and not in probably the most waited game (Loren's sequel).


Oh, I wasn't thinking new art or anything! Just wondered if it would work with existing sprites + existing map. Honestly all I think it really needs is a bit more framing for the tasks--it would make the cities feel more "alive" if that makes sense. It wouldn't even have to involve talking to someone--you could just have a bit of introductory text between the "Tasks" button and the menu of tasks the first time you look at the tasks for each town ("After asking around the town, you find out that they've been having trouble with bandits attacking farms. They also hold regular tournaments in the arena, etc etc etc")
jack1974
Ah ok, yes that can be done without problems. Probably the texts should appear only once, otherwise people who are grinding would skip them all next. Maybe in the sequel I'll reduce the amount of grinding needed anyway :wink:

Just play through the first game and really enjoy it. But I have a big annoyance with the camp talk. With so many party members each have something interesting to say but nothing to keep track of their conversation is a big turn off for me. I have to go to camp and click on all the party members to see if they have something new to say, beside their usual dismiss, every time I complete a quest because I don't want to miss any dialog. There is nothing to show if a party member have any new to say so I have to go through them all.



So for the sequel maybe you could do something to show if a party member have a new dialog option for player to see, like an arrow on top of their head if they have a new conversation with the Hero.



Sorry if this had already being request.
jack1974
Yes, other people mentioned that and indeed is something that definitely needs to be added. Maybe if I have time will change it even in Loren since it's annoying as you say :) thanks
